|
|
|
|
|
by krapp
658 days ago
|
|
How recent a version were you using? Plenty of games and graphical apps use SDL2 under the hood, and rendering rects from a spritesheet is trivial. Recent versions use the geometry API for rendering rects, so it should be able to handle tons of sprites without much effort. |
|
I was expecting the sprite blitting to be trivial, but it is surprisingly slow. The sprites are quite small, only a few hundred pixels total. I have a theory that it is copying the pixels over the X11 channel each time instead of loading the sprite sheets onto the server once and copying regions using XCopyArea to tell the server to do its own blitting.